pillow in Tamil is தலையணை, தலைகாணி — pillow means a soft cushion used to support the head while lying down.
pillow in Tamil
தலையணை
Pronounced: talaiyaṇai
soft cushion used to support the head in bed
தலைகாணி
Pronounced: talaikāṇi
soft cushion used to support the head in bed
